Output e2dfa5d71c64ca1b1a5e340d95e314d5d36bf2fc7fcf70771469bb22dcfcee40:2

value
1288396
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7b4d619a71b508bdbf9f04e8ec79cd69919b6164 OP_EQUAL
address
3CvyjgasD6RrpnLLyF1NvQdzQqgnhTkB9z
transaction
e2dfa5d71c64ca1b1a5e340d95e314d5d36bf2fc7fcf70771469bb22dcfcee40
confirmations
302252
spent
true